Buddha Purnima 2026: Exact Date and Purnima Tithi Timings
In 2026, Buddha Purnima will be observed on May 1, Friday.
Purnima Tithi Timings:
- Purnima Tithi Begins: 9:12 PM on April 30, 2026
- Purnima Tithi Ends: 10:52 PM on May 1, 2026
Since the full moon (Purnima) prevails during the key observance period on May 1, devotees will celebrate Buddha Purnima on this day.
Why Buddha Purnima Is Celebrated
Buddha Purnima, also known as Vesak, commemorates three defining moments in the life of Gautama Buddha, all believed to have occurred on the same full moon day.
Key Events Associated with Buddha Purnima:

- Birth of Prince Siddhartha in Lumbini
- Attainment of enlightenment under the Bodhi tree in Bodh Gaya
- Mahaparinirvana (final liberation) in Kushinagar
This rare spiritual connection makes Buddha Purnima the holiest festival in Buddhism.
Buddha Purnima 2026 Celebration: Rituals and Traditions
Buddha Purnima is observed with devotion, simplicity, and mindfulness rather than grand festivities. The day focuses on self-reflection and practising Buddha’s teachings.
Common Rituals Followed on Buddha Purnima:
- Devotees wake up early and take a holy bath
- Special prayers and offerings are made at Buddhist temples
- Meditation sessions are held to cultivate peace and awareness
- Monks and scholars deliver sermons on Buddha’s life and teachings
- Group prayers and spiritual discussions are organised
- Many people observe charity by donating essentials to the poor
Auspicious Donations on This Day:
- Water-filled pots
- Fans
- Slippers
- Umbrellas
- Fruits and grains
Offering such items during the summer season is considered highly meritorious.
